Open-label, Long-term Safety, Efficacy, and Pharmacokinetics Study of Vibegron in Pediatric Subjects 2 Years to < 18 Years of Age With NDO and on CIC (KANGUROO)

June 10, 2026 updated by: Urovant Sciences GmbH

A Phase 2/3, Open-label, Baseline-controlled, Multicenter, Long-term Study to Evaluate the Safety, Efficacy, and Pharmacokinetics of Vibegron in Pediatric Subjects 2 Years to < 18 Years of Age With Neurogenic Detrusor Overactivity (NDO) on Clean Intermittent Catheterization (CIC)

The purpose of this study is to evaluate the safety, efficacy, and PK of Vibegron in pediatric participants with NDO who are regularly using CIC

Eligibility Criteria

Ages Eligible for Study

2 years to 17 years (Child)

Accepts Healthy Volunteers

No

Description

Inclusion Criteria:

  • Male or female participants, age 2 years to < 18 years and weighing at least 11 kg at the Screening Visit.
  • Participant has been diagnosed with NDO due to one of the following: spinal dysraphism, which includes spina bifida (eg, myelomeningocele, meningocele) and all forms of tethered cord; or acquired NDO from a spinal cord injury or spinal cord surgery, with the injury/surgery having occurred at least 6 months prior to the Screening Visit; or acquired NDO due to transverse myelitis with diagnosis at least 12 months prior to the Screening Visit.
  • Participant undergoes CIC at least 3 times per 24 hours (with the last CIC performed prior to going to sleep for the night) for at least 4 weeks prior to the Screening Visit.

Exclusion Criteria:

  • Participant has cerebral palsy, uncontrolled epilepsy, diabetes insipidus, or Stage 2 hypertension
  • Participant has an active malignancy in the 12 months prior to the Screening Visit.
  • Participant has been administered intravesical botulinum toxin within 9 months prior to the Screening Visit and should remain off this therapy during the study.
  • Participant is taking digoxin or lithium within 10 days prior to Screening Visit or plans to start taking either during the study.
  • Participant currently uses or plans to use a baclofen pump during the study.
  • Participant has had urethral dilatation or urethral surgery in the 3 months prior to the Screening Visit.
  • Participant has undergone bladder augmentation surgery.
  • Participant has a known genitourinary condition (other than NDO) that may cause overactive contractions or incontinence (bladder exstrophy, urinary tract obstruction, urethral diverticulum or fistula) or bladder stones or another persistent urinary tract pathology that may cause symptoms.
  • Participant has an insufficient urethral sphincter, has had implantation of an artificial sphincter, has a surgically-treated underactive urethral sphincter, or, in the 6 months prior to the Screening Visit, has undergone pelvic gender reassignment surgery.
  • Participant has one of the following gastrointestinal problems: partial or complete obstruction, decreased motility such as paralytic ileus, risk of gastric retention, or malabsorption syndrome of any form.
  • Participant has acute fecal impaction or, within the 3 months prior to the Screening Visit, had fecal impaction that required hospitalization or ambulatory surgical treatment.
  • Participant had a urinary indwelling catheter in the 4 weeks prior to the Screening Visit.
  • Participant has moderate to severe dilating vesicoureteral reflux (Grade IV to V) or severe renal failure.
  • Participant started electrostimulation/neuromodulation therapy in the 4 weeks before the Screening Visit, or is expected to start this therapy during the study period.
  • Participant has participated in another clinical trial and/or has taken an investigational drug within 4 weeks prior to the Screening Visit.
  • Participant is unable, or parent/caregiver is not willing, to washout any medication for the management of NDO.
  • Participant is a female of childbearing potential who is unwilling or unable to use a highly effective method of contraception for the duration of the study.
  • Female participants who are currently breastfeeding or plan to breastfeed any time from the Screening Visit until 28 days after the final study drug administration.

Arms and Interventions

Participant Group / Arm
Intervention / Treatment
Experimental: Cohort 1: Weight >=41.5kg

Part A: Participants will receive a dose of Vibegron based on their weight, with dose reduction based on individual clinical condition, PK, and safety/tolerability data. Participants may be dose-reduced up to 2 times.

Part B: Participants will receive a Data and Safety Monitoring Board (DSMB)-selected Vibegron dose for their weight determined from participants in their respective cohort and weight band of Part A.

Participants will be administered Vibegron orally, once daily (QD)
Experimental: Cohort 2: Weight Range >=29.5 kg to <=41.4 kg

Part A: participants will receive a dose of Vibegron based on their weight, with dose reduction based on individual clinical condition, PK, and safety/tolerability data. Participants may be dose-reduced up to 2 times.

Part B: Participants will receive a DSMB-selected Vibegron dose for their weight determined from participants in their respective cohort and weight band of Part A.

Participants will be administered Vibegron orally, once daily (QD)
Experimental: Cohort 3: Weight range >=11 kg to <=29.4 kg

Part A: Participants will receive a dose of Vibegron based on their weight, with dose reduction based on individual clinical condition, PK, and safety/tolerability data. Participants may be dose-reduced up to 2 times.

Part B: Participants will receive a DSMB-selected Vibegron dose for their weight determined from participants in their respective cohort and weight band of Part A.

Participants will be administered Vibegron orally, once daily (QD)

Change from Baseline in Pediatric Incontinence Questionnaire (PIN-Q)
Time Frame: through study completion, an average of 52 weeks
PIN-Q is a 20-item questionnaire addressing quality of life for participants with bladder disorders. Each question was answered on a scale from 0 (no, never) to 4 (all the time). The total score ranged from 0 to 80, with higher scores indicating more impact on the quality of life.
through study completion, an average of 52 weeks
Change from Baseline in Patient Global Impression of Severity (PGI-S) Scale
Time Frame: through study completion, an average of 52 weeks
PGI-S is a 5 point scale that determines the bladder condition of a participant with 0 being really bad and 4 as really good. Higher score indicates better bladder condition.
through study completion, an average of 52 weeks
Change from Baseline in Clinical Global Impression of Change (CGI-C) Scale
Time Frame: through study completion, an average of 52 weeks
The CGI-C scale is used to determine the degree of change in participant's overall bladder symptoms since the start of the study on Day 1. The scale will be filled by the investigator by ticking on any of the following options: very much improved, much improved, minimally improved, no change, minimally worse, much worse and very much worse.
